Miles between Cary, NC and Dayton, OH

There are
497 mi
from Cary, NC to Dayton, OH

That's the driving distance. It would take 9 hours 36 mins to go from Cary, North Carolina to Dayton, Ohio.

The flight distance (direct flight from Cary, NC to Dayton, OH) is 402.90 mi.

497 mi = 800.34 kms